GARNETT — The Garnett 150 Committee is planning a year-long birthday party for the city’s 150th next year. The party has gotten off to an early start. The Walker Art Committee recently selected Nell stockdall of Garnett as the winner of the city logo contest. A photography contest is under way, with the winners to be included in a special 150th calendar for 2011 and receive cash prizes. The Garnett Area Chamber of Commerce is seeking scrapbook pages before Nov. 30 from businesses, churches, civic organizations and families for a time capsule. Last week, the Garnett City Commission, tourism board and the Kansas Department of Transportation unveiled new highway signs honoring Garnett native Arthur Capper. Capper’s 150th is also next year. He was a former publisher, governor, U.S. senator and founded the Capper Foundation for children in Topeka.
